Soviet and Russian hockey player. Honored Master of Sports of the USSR (1978), Honored Trainer of Russia (2002). In 1975-1989 - in CSKA. He was the captain of the team and the USSR team. In 1989-1994 - in the "New Jersey Devils", in 1994-1998 - in the "Detroit Red Wings." Two-time Olympic champion, multiple world and European champion.

The Russian Five
Himself
The story of the five Russian hockey stars who helped propel the Detroit Red Wings to two Stanley Cup championships and created one of the most memorable chapters in Motor City sports history.
Red Army
Himself
Documental que narra los destinos cruzados de la Unión Soviética y del equipo de hockey sobre hielo conocido como "El ejército rojo": una dinastía única en la historia del deporte. El ex-capitán del equipo, Slava Fetisov, evoca su trayectoria fuera de lo común: primero adulado como un héroe nacional y luego condenado como enemigo político. Ese "Ejército rojo" es uno de los protagonistas de la historia social, cultural y política de su país: al igual que la URSS, pasa por una época de grandeza y luego llega la decadencia, y finalmente los cambios que trae la Rusia contemporánea. "Red Army", presentado por Werner Herzog y el productor Jerry Weintraub, cuenta la extraordinaria historia de la Guerra fría sobre el hielo y la vida de un hombre que se atrevió en enfrentar el sistema soviético. CCCP Hockey
Self
The Soviet hockey players Fetisov, Kasatonov, Krutov, Larionov and Makarov were "The Super Five". It is a tale of sacrifice and ruthless demands, and of the revolt against the system that was set in motion by Larionov and Fetisov, and aimed primarily at Viktor Tichonov.
